summaryrefslogtreecommitdiff
path: root/server/src/vm/source.lua
diff options
context:
space:
mode:
Diffstat (limited to 'server/src/vm/source.lua')
-rw-r--r--server/src/vm/source.lua9
1 files changed, 9 insertions, 0 deletions
diff --git a/server/src/vm/source.lua b/server/src/vm/source.lua
index 6685b95f..a06b8e8a 100644
--- a/server/src/vm/source.lua
+++ b/server/src/vm/source.lua
@@ -40,6 +40,15 @@ function mt:bindValue(value, action)
end
end
+function mt:bindCall(func, args)
+ if func then
+ self._bindCall = func
+ self._bindCallArgs = args
+ else
+ return self._bindCall, self._bindCallArgs
+ end
+end
+
function mt:action()
return self._action
end